Dendio1 wrote...

zambot wrote...

Pretty big problem around 33:00. If your EMS is low enough to kill off two squadmates, then you do not see anyone get off the Normandy at the end.  Video implies that you see dead squadmates at the end.  You do not.


I said the same thing in youtube comments and someone said theres a middle ground where you can see squaddies die and also see them come out of the ship. No idea if true or not, but in the grand scheme of things I'll let it slide.


This was exhaustedly tested to try to get EDI to appear after picking destroy.  The attempt was made to make EDI one of only 2 surviving squad members at the end of ME3, pick destroy, and see who comes out of the shuttle.  Unfortunately, at the end you always have Vega, Liara, and EDI.  In order to kill one (or two) of them off, you have to get them killed during the run to the beam.  The only way to do that is to tank your EMS, which if you do, no one comes off the Normandy in Eden.  If you don't tank your EMS, Vega and Liara come off the shuttle, but you don't get to see their bodies on Earth.
